8278108 Work-related risk factors of insomnia: evidence from population-based panel study

Objectives While many studies have demonstrated the association between work environment and insomnia, comprehensive research examining a wide range of work-related risk factors across the general working population remains limited. This study aimed to explore work-related risk factors for insomnia among Korean workers using population-based panel data.Material and Methods Data were obtained from the Korean Work, Sleep, and Health Study (2022–2024), comprising 8,976 respondents. Insomnia was assessed using the Insomnia Severity Index. Occupational risk factors–including long working hours, shift work, occupational stress, emotional labor, physical/chemical hazards, and ergonomic strain, were assessed using structured questionnaires. Generalized estimating equation models were applied with adjustments for sociodemographic factors.Results Working more than 52 hours per week was associated with higher odds of insomnia (OR=1.341,95% CI:1.130–1.591), whereas shift work was not. High occupational stress showed a strong association with insomnia (OR=3.258,95% CI:2.925–3.628), particularly in relation to poor physical environment, high job demand, and high job insecurity. High-risk emotional laborers had increased odds of insomnia compared to low-risk groups (OR=2.633,95% CI:2.219–3.124), especially with emotional dissonance and organizational monitoring. Exposure to physical or chemical hazards was associated with insomnia (OR=1.832,95% CI:1.669–2.010), with notable risks including noise, high temperatures, solvent vapors, and environmental smoking. Ergonomic risk exposures were also associated with insomnia (OR=1.502,95% CI:1.371–1.645), with motorcycle riding, kneeling or squatting posture, and repetitive arm movements showing strong associations. Similar patterns were observed across sex, age, and occupational groups.Conclusion This study highlights that diverse work-related risk factors contribute to insomnia in workers. Strategies to improve occupational conditions–including reducing work stressors and mitigating physical, chemical, and ergonomic hazards–may be essential components of sleep health promotion. Incorporating occupational history into clinical assessments of insomnia could aid prevention.Funding This research was financially supported by the National Research Foundation of Korea (NRF-2022R1F1A1066498).
